Why AI matters at this scale

The Yavapai-Apache Nation is a sovereign tribal government providing a wide array of services to its citizen-members, encompassing governance, healthcare, housing, education, cultural preservation, and economic development. Operating at a mid-size scale of 501-1000 employees, the Nation manages complex, resource-constrained programs akin to a small city or county. In this context, AI is not about futuristic automation but practical augmentation. It offers a force multiplier for limited administrative staff, a tool for preserving irreplaceable cultural heritage, and a data-driven lens to make smarter decisions about community resources. For a government of this size, embracing AI can mean moving from reactive service delivery to proactive community support, ensuring every dollar and every hour of staff time has maximum impact for the Nation's members.

Concrete AI Opportunities with ROI Framing

1. Intelligent Program Management and Delivery: Deploying AI for predictive analytics in social services can yield significant ROI. By analyzing historical data on housing assistance requests, utility aid, and healthcare visits, machine learning models can forecast seasonal or event-driven demand spikes. This allows for proactive budgeting, optimized staff scheduling, and pre-emptive resource allocation. The return is measured in improved service outcomes, reduced emergency expenditures, and higher citizen satisfaction, directly supporting the Nation's core mission of member welfare.

2. Cultural and Linguistic Preservation Systems: The ROI here is profound but non-financial: safeguarding the Nation's living heritage. AI-powered speech recognition can accelerate the digitization of oral histories from elders. Natural Language Processing (NLP) can help build interactive language learning tools and translate between English and Yavapai or Apache dialects. These projects, often grant-funded, create permanent digital assets, engage youth, and ensure cultural continuity for generations—an invaluable return on investment in identity and sovereignty.

3. Data-Driven Natural Resource Stewardship: The Nation's lands are a vital asset. AI applications in land management offer clear ROI. Analyzing satellite imagery with computer vision can monitor vegetation health, track water resources, and identify areas needing conservation. This supports sustainable agriculture, tourism, and environmental protection. The investment in AI tools can prevent larger costs associated with resource depletion and provides data to secure grants and manage tribal assets more effectively.

Deployment Risks Specific to this Size Band

For a mid-size tribal government, AI deployment faces unique hurdles. Funding and Budget Scarcity is paramount; AI projects compete with immediate, critical needs like infrastructure and direct services, requiring clear, compelling business cases often tied to grants. Technical Talent Gap is acute; attracting and retaining data scientists or AI specialists is challenging, making partnerships with universities or managed service providers essential. Data Readiness and Sovereignty presents a dual challenge: historical data may be siloed or unstructured, and any AI system must guarantee tribal data sovereignty—keeping sensitive community information on-controlled infrastructure or under strict contractual agreements. Finally, Change Management within a close-knit community structure requires careful cultural alignment, ensuring AI tools are seen as empowering staff and elders rather than replacing them, necessitating inclusive planning and transparent communication.

Frequently asked

Common questions about AI for tribal government & services

What are the primary barriers to AI adoption for a tribal nation?
Key barriers include limited dedicated technology budgets, data sovereignty and security concerns, a shortage of in-house technical expertise, and the need for solutions that respect cultural context.
How can AI support cultural preservation?
AI can transcribe and translate elder interviews, catalog artifacts with image recognition, generate language learning aids, and create digital archives that are searchable and accessible to community members.
What is a low-risk starting point for AI implementation?
Begin with AI-enhanced chatbots for basic citizen services on the website or using AI tools for grant writing and reporting automation, which have clear ROI and lower complexity.
Why is data sovereignty critical for AI projects here?
Tribal data is subject to sovereign control; AI systems must ensure data is stored and processed under tribal authority to protect sensitive community information and comply with self-governance principles.
